Reporting to the Catering Supervisor, you will assist in providing a quality catering service within this and related locations. As a Facilities Assistant/Driver, you will prepare and serve meals, operate a till, undertake cleaning duties, and safely operate a vehicle for deliveries. You must work well under pressure, be a team player, adhere to food safety and nutritional standards, and hold a valid UK driving license. Flexibility in start and finish times is desirable. The start date is subject to PVG, license, and Occupational Health Checks.

PVG (Children)
This post is considered Regulated Work with Children under the Protection of Vulnerable Groups (Scotland) Act, 2007. It is an offence to apply if barred from working with children. Successful candidates will need to join or update the PVG Scheme at their cost (£59 or £18), deducted from wages after employment begins. For more, visit Disclose Scotland and Pre-employment checks.
Your name and email will be entered into the Disclosure Scotland PVG system to generate your PVG form.
